Most clients feel mild to moderate discomfort; topical numbing is applied to minimize pain. Redness and warmth are normal for 24–72 hours, and most people tolerate the procedure well with minimal downtime.

Most clients require a series of three to six sessions spaced four to six weeks apart for optimal collagen remodeling. Personalized plans depend on skin concerns, lifestyle, and response for lasting results.

Ideal candidates are adults seeking improvement in texture, scars, fine lines, or uneven tone. Those with active infections, certain skin conditions, recent isotretinoin use, and goals may not be suitable.

Expect redness, mild swelling, and sensitivity for 24–72 hours. Most clients can apply light makeup after 24–48 hours. Avoid direct sun, exfoliants, and vigorous exercise until fully healed. Follow your provider's aftercare instructions for best results.

Common side effects include temporary redness, pinpoint bleeding, swelling, and mild flaking. Serious complications are rare when performed by trained professionals using sterile techniques. We screen each client to minimize risks and provide post-care to support healing.

Avoid direct sun, chemical peels, intense exfoliants, retinoids, and waxing for 48–72 hours before your appointment. Come with clean skin; we'll review your history and apply topical numbing as needed.
